President's Defenders Unveil a Case of a 'Rush to Judgment'
WASHINGTON - White House counsel Charles F.C. Ruff began the president's defense against articles of impeachment Tuesday with a forceful, at times emotional, presentation that offered the most specific repudiation to date of charges of perjury and obstruction of justice lodged against Bill Clinton by the House of Representatives.
